加载中
关于memcpy的实现

今天去面试,面试官出了一个关于memcpy的函数原型的实现的问题,本来这个问题是很简单的,但是不知道当时怎么脑子一抽竟然写错了,真是”累觉不爱”了.感觉这份工作算是泡汤了,算了事情发生了,错...

2013/12/12 15:07
310
C语言基础笔试题一

1.下面的代码输出什么?为什么? void foo(void) { unsigned int a = 6; int b = -20; (a+b > 6)?puts(“>6”):puts(“<=6”); } 答案:输出值”>6” 解析:a+b在这里做了隐式的转换,把int转化为...

2013/12/09 18:45
130
单链表逆序、反转

这几天找工作,遇到一个挺好玩的笔试题,做完之后想了一个比较简单的实现方法。 题目是:实现一个单链表的逆序操作,如原来是A->B->C,操作完之后是C->B->A.废话少说,上干货. /**************...

2013/11/27 10:16
259
H3C笔试题目

这几天一直在找工作的,前几天去h3c笔试了一把,题目出的还可以,偷偷记了点,有需要的人拿去 1、以下描述正确的有(AD) A、1个字节(byte)由8个比特(bit)组成 B、signed char类型的取值范围...

2013/11/26 14:41
1.2K
顺序表的使用

没有什么特别的,只是自己感觉这两个小算法比较特别,让自己知道问题也可以这么考虑 /******************************************** * 文件名称:proc_sqlist.c * 文件描述:习题练习 * 文件...

2013/11/17 17:08
59
C语言顺序表的实现

今天本来想写段代码练练手,想法挺好结果,栽了个大跟头,在这个错误上徘徊了4个小时才解决,现在分享出来,给大家提个醒,先贴上代码: /******************************************** * 文件名称...

2013/11/16 16:31
108
在switch中的case语句中声明变量编译出错的解决方案

在switch中的case语句中声明变量编译的问题 先来看段代码,别管什么意思: case 10: int i = 0, j = 0; for (i = 0; i < 11; i++) recive_phone[i] = msgbuf.text[i]; recive_phone[i] = ...

2013/11/12 18:18
96
二维数组、行指针、指针数组、二级指针

二维数组、行指针、指针数组、二级指针 看到这个标题是不是很头大,那么来看段简单的程序: /************************************* * 文件名称:pointer.c * 文件描述:测试二维数组,指针数...

2013/11/07 11:13
106
使用struct实现面向对象编程的封装

虽然C是面向过程的语言,但是这不代表C不能使用面向对象的思想,本质上说语言只是一种手段而已,一种外在的表现形式,支持面向对象的语言只是通过设计的特定的关键字更好的表现了面向对象编程而已...

2013/10/25 20:40
61
const char *p、char const *p、char * const p的区别?

const char *p和char const *p是一样的,都表示定义一个指向字符常量的指针,指针的内容(字符)不可变.char * const p表示一个指向字符的指针常量,字符可以改变,但是指针指向的地址不可变....

2013/10/24 08:36
107

没有更多内容

加载失败,请刷新页面

没有更多内容

返回顶部
顶部